Flat coordinates and dilaton fields for three-dimensional conformal sigma models

General forms of the dilaton fields satisfying the vanishing beta function equations of the sigma models in the flat background can be easily expressed in terms of the Riemannian coordinates. Transformations between group coordinates of three-dimensional conformal sigma models in the flat background and their flat, i.e. Riemannian coordinates are found by solving partial differential equations that follow from the transformation properties of the Levi-Civita connection. By the Poisson-Lie transformation we construct dilatons for the dual sigma models. As the Poisson-Lie transformation does not preserve the geometric properties we get dilatons both in the flat and curved backgrounds. The question if the general flat dilatons fulfil restrictions for construction of dual dilatons is investigated
